本申请提供一种无线通信方法及装置。该方法可由终端或终端的芯片执行,该方法包括:接收来自基站的高层信令,高层信令用于配置能够用于免调度的上行传输的第一时间资源和第一频率资源,接收指示时隙的格式的下行控制信息,该格式指示时隙中的符号的传输方向,时隙中的上行符号为能够用于免调度的上行传输的时间资源。该方法中,接收基站通过下行控制信息为终端动态分配的能够用于免调度的上行传输的时间资源,当第一时间资源不能使用或不够使用时,可使用该动态分配的时间资源用于免调度的上行传输,有助于满足终端某些业务的低时延和高可靠性要求。

背景技术
在第五代通信(the 5th generation,5G)通信中,将支持Grant free上行传输,Grant free上行传输也称为免调度或免授权的上行传输,指的是上行数据的传输不需要通过基站的调度,而是由终端自己根据业务的数据到达情况,在由基站预分配的时频资源上进行上行数据的传输。
其中,预分配的时频资源,例如用于上行Grant free的传输资源,是由高层信令,如无线资源控制(Radio Resource Control,RRC)信令半静态配置的,具体包括:
1)、配置时间资源(也称时域资源),包括半静态传输资源的周期大小,以及相对于系统帧号SFN=0的偏移值。
2)、配置频率资源(也称频域资源),即配置预留的用于Grant free上行传输的频率资源,即从分配给终端的频率资源中预留一部分用于Grant free上行传输。
目前,上述通过半静态配置用于上行Grant free传输的时间资源的方法,存在的主要问题是:当有低时延业务,如低时延高可靠场景(Ultra-reliable and low latency communications,URLLC)业务到来时,如果当前子帧或时隙无半静态配置的用于Grant free上行传输的时间资源,则将导致业务数据的发送时延增大,无法满足低时延业务的低时延要求,并且,当低时延业务增多时,还会导致资源不够用,传输竞争和冲突增大,不能满足终端某些业务的的高可靠性要求。

在长期演进(long term evolution,LTE)中,通常1个时隙中所有符号固定的用于上行或者下行。尤其对于时分双工(Time Division Duplexing,TDD)系统,整个时隙 (slot)用于上行或者下行,比较欠缺灵活,尤其是对于短时延业务局限较大。
在5G新空口(New Radio,NR)标准化工作中,为满足短时延业务的要求,支持灵活的时隙结构,即在1个时隙可全部用于上行或者下行,或有些符号用于上行,有些符号用于下行。并可使用终端组公共物理下行控制信道(Group Common Physical DownLink Control Channel,Group Common PDCCH)指示时隙结构,时隙结构也可理解为时隙格式(Slot Format),或时隙格式相关信息(Slot format related information),基站发送Group Common PDCCH,终端检测Group Common PDCCH,获取时隙格式,其中,时隙格式指示了在slot内哪些符号是上行,哪些符号是下行,哪些符号是其它,其它指的是不为上行或下行的信息,如空白资源、保护时间(Guard Period,GP)、保留资源或未知资源等。并且,一个Group Common PDCCH可以指示一个或多个slot的时隙格式。
为方便说明,本申请,时间资源包括固定时间资源和灵活时间资源,例如,以时隙为单位,则固定时间资源包括固定时隙,灵活时间资源包括灵活时隙。其中,固定时隙中的所有符号固定的用于上行或下行,也可以理解为,固定时隙中的每个符号的传输方向由基站通过高层信令半静态配置的。灵活时隙中的每个符号的传输方向是可变的,具体地,是由基站通过下行控制信息动态指示每次传输时所使用的时隙中每个符号的传输方向。
例如,固定时隙中包括固定上行符号(fixed uplink symbol)或固定下行符号(fixed downlink symbol)。灵活时隙可称为flexible slot,flexible slot中的每个符号的传输方向是在使用时由基站动态指示。
上述固定时间资源和灵活时间资源也可以以符号为单位,例如一个时隙中部分符号由高层信令半静态的配置固定用于下行,或者一个时隙中部分符号由高层信令半静态的配置固定用于上行,或者一个时隙中部分符号由高层信令半静态的配置固定用于下行,部分符号由高层信令半静态的配置固定用于上行。上述固定时间资源和灵活时间资源还可以以多个时隙为单位,本发明对此不做限定。
除了上述固定时间资源和灵活时间资源,还可以有预留资源(reserved resource)。如果终端被配置了预留资源,则终端在该预留资源上不做任何假设。不做任何假设的意思是终端认为在该预留资源上不会发生下行的传输和上行的传输。该预留资源可以由基站通过高层信令(例如,系统信息块(System Information Block,SIB)或RRC无线资源控制(Radio Resource Control,RRC))、广播信令(例如,物理广播信道(Physical Broadcast Channel,PBCH)承载的信令、MAC层信令、物理层信令(例如,下行控制信息(Downlink Control Information,DCI))配置给终端,本发明对此不做限定。

本申请各个实施例可以用于免调度(英文可以为Grant Free)传输。Grant free传输可以解决未来网络大量的MTC类业务,以及满足低时延、高可靠的业务传输。Grant free传输可以针对的是上行数据传输。本领域技术人员可以知道,Grant free传输也可以叫做其他名称,比如叫做自发接入、自发多址接入、或者基于竞争的多址接入等。本申请各个实施例可以运用于使用非正交多址接入的通信系统中。
例如有如下三种的Grant free传输:
类型1:上行数据传输不需要基站下发的Grant信息,只基于RRC配置/重配置的信息。
类型2:上行数据传输不需要基站下发的Grant信息,需要基于RRC配置信息和物理层信令(比如,L1信令(signalling))指示激活/去激活Grant free传输。
类型3:上行数据传输不需要基站下发的Grant信息,基于RRC配置/重配置的信息,允许物理层信令(如,L1 signalling)修改RRC信令半静态配置的一些参数,但不需要物理层信令(如,L1 signalling)激活/去激活Grant free传输。

上述步骤402中,基站通过下行控制信息指示的时隙的格式可根据实际情况而定,以一个时隙包括7个符号为例,每个符号的传输方向可以是上行、下行或未知(即unknown或reserved或GP中的至少一种),因而,针对每个时隙,有3 7种格式,具体地,一个时隙使用哪种格式,是由基站进行指示的;再比如,若一个时隙包括14个符号,则每个时隙有3 14种格式。
当然,实际使用中,不是所有的格式都会使用,一般地,会预先定义好使用的哪几种格式,然后由基站通过指示信息指示选择哪种格式。
例如,参考图5,为本申请提供的一种时隙格式示例图,其中,假设协议定义了使用的四种时隙格式,其中,第一种时隙格式为:所有符号均为下行符号,用“00”表示,第二种时隙格式为:所有符号均为上行符号,用“01”表示,第三种时隙格式为:连续L个下行符号+连接M个未知符号+连续N个上行符号,L+M+N等于一个时隙中包含的符号数,且L>N,L,M,N的取值都是协议定义的,用“10”表示,第四种时隙格式为:连续L个下行符号+连接M个未知符号+连续N个上行符号,L+M+N等于一个时隙中包含的符号数,且L<N,L,M,N的取值都是协议定义的,用“11”表示。
基站和终端均预配置这几种格式信息,因此针对一个时隙,例如,当基站指示的时隙格式为“00”时,则终端知道该时隙的格式为:所有符号用于下行;再比如,当基站指示的时隙格式为“11”时,则终端知道该时隙的格式为:连续L个下行符号+连接M个未知符号+连续N个上行符号,且L<N,L,M,N的取值都是协议定义的。
